CVE-2016-6554

9.8 · CRITICAL
Published Jul 13, 2018 synology CWE-255 EPSS 4.13% (90th pctl)

Overview

CVE-2016-6554 is a critical-severity vulnerability affecting synology ds107_firmware. It was published on July 13, 2018 and has a CVSS 3.0 base score of 9.8 (CRITICAL).

This vulnerability has a CVSS 3.0 base score of 9.8, rated CRITICAL.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

Synology NAS servers DS107, firmware version 3.1-1639 and prior, and DS116, DS213, firmware versions prior to 5.2-5644-1, use non-random default credentials of: guest:(blank) and admin:(blank) . A remote network attacker can gain privileged access to a vulnerable device.
